General Notes: Husband - Dr. John Boggs

Franklin Co, PA

He was the son of John and Jane (Irwin) Boggs. [BAFC, 143]

In 1814 he served in Capt. Andrew Robison's company for the defense of Baltimore, and was appointed assistant surgeon to Dr. John McClellan, surgeon of Col. Findlay's regiment.

He practised medicine in Greencastle, Pennsylvania, and was for many years an elder in the Presbyterian church of that place.
